Our Dallas data centers use a standalone electric grid, allowing businesses to count on secure, low-cost power and offer a full range of flexible and secure colocation, cloud, and connectivity solutions.
Currently home to our flagship DFW3 data center, the 16-acre Plano campus provides room for expansion. It is powered by dual feeds from an off-site Oncor substation totaling 20MW of power and provides valuable metro connectivity to our other Dallas data centers.
